What the SmokeNINJA Actually Is

Strip away the marketing and the SmokeNINJA is a handheld atomizer: a small heating chamber, a water-based fluid tank, a fan, and three interchangeable nozzles that decide what the output looks like when it leaves the unit. PMI sells a bigger, pricier machine called the SmokeGENIE for full-room event fog — the SmokeNINJA is the pocket-sized sibling built for photographers and videographers who need atmosphere in a much smaller frame, and it shows: at 14cm tall and 286g, it disappears completely behind a rock formation or inside the shell of a larger LEGO build.

There is no digital display. Instead, a vertical LED strip on the body changes color per mode and visibly drains as you hold the trigger, then refills during the cooldown — a genuinely clever bit of feedback design that tells you exactly how much burst you have left without ever looking away from the camera. The rubber seal on the fluid vial even changes color to signal when the chamber has cooled down enough to touch safely, which matters more than it sounds like it should when you are elbow-deep inside a diorama trying to reposition a minifigure mid-shoot.

Dry Ice Mode: The Effect That Sells the Whole Hobby

If you only read one section of this review, make it this one, because the dry ice mode is the reason we bought the SmokeNINJA in the first place and the reason we keep reaching for it over every other atmosphere tool we own.

Here is the thing worth being honest about upfront: the SmokeNINJA does not use actual dry ice. There is no frozen CO2 anywhere in this device. What it actually does is run the same Cloud Formula fluid through a dedicated tube-and-sponge nozzle that lays the output down low instead of releasing it upward into the air — the result is fog that pools and spreads across a surface exactly the way real dry ice fog does in a theatrical fog pit, minus the actual dry ice, the gloves, and the trip to a specialty supplier.

For LEGO scale specifically, this is close to unfair. A minifigure standing ankle-deep in slowly pooling fog reads as genuinely atmospheric in a way that no amount of post-processing smoke brushes ever quite manages, because real fog interacts with real light and real terrain — it catches on the aquarium rocks from our studio setup, it thins unevenly, it drifts if you so much as breathe near the set. Nudging a minifigure’s cape after a dry ice burst visibly disturbs the pooled fog and sends a fresh plume curling upward, which is its own trick worth knowing: shoot the disturbance, not just the calm pool.

The honest downside, and the only real mark against this mode: it leaves a thin, faintly tacky film wherever it lands. It washes off bricks and minifigure faces with a quick wipe, but it is not a “shoot and immediately pack away” effect — budget thirty seconds of cleanup after any dry ice session, especially if the set is going back in a display case afterward.

Haze Mode: Painting the Background With Light

The second mode we reach for constantly does a completely different job: general haze, released upward and outward rather than pooled on the ground. On its own this mode is unremarkable — it is the same fluid, dispersed more like a conventional fog machine. Combined with a light source behind the set, though, it becomes the tool that makes our backgrounds look like a film frame instead of an empty room.

We run the SmokeNINJA’s haze behind a blue-gelled RGB tube light for a cold, moody base tone (the same rig from our full toy photography setup), and the haze is what makes that light visible at all instead of just illuminating a flat wall. Fog only exists on camera when there is light behind it — release haze into a dark room with no backlight and you have accomplished nothing but wasted fluid. Get the light placement right, though, and a single burst turns a bare backdrop two metres behind the set into something that looks like it belongs in a movie still.

Do You Need the PRO Hazer Kit Instead?

Short answer: not for this hobby. PMI also sells a SmokeNINJA PRO HAZER KIT, and it is tempting to assume the pricier, Bluetooth-enabled version is simply the better buy. For toy and LEGO photography specifically, it is not — the Pro’s upgrades solve a completely different scale of problem.

FeatureSmokeNINJA (Full Kit)SmokeNINJA PRO Hazer Kit
Effect modesFog, Dry Ice, SteamHaze (dedicated nozzle)
Coverage per burstUp to ~500 sq ftUp to ~1,000 sq ft
Burst timeUp to 60 seconds3 minutes continuous, 3x faster recovery
ControlWireless remoteBluetooth nozzle pairing + USB-C, optional DMX
Built forTabletop dioramas, handheld shootsStudios, events, stage/lighting-desk setups
Verdict for LEGO/toy photographyYes — this is the one to buyOverkill; skip unless you also shoot events

The Pro’s headline feature is a 3rd-generation haze nozzle that pairs to the device over Bluetooth and pushes a wide, diffused haze vortex far enough to fill a 1,000-square-foot room — genuinely useful for a wedding photographer or a videographer lighting an entire studio. It also swaps the 60-second burst cap for three minutes of continuous output with a much faster recovery, which matters when you need atmosphere running continuously during a live shoot or event rather than in short bursts between still frames.

None of that moves the needle for a diorama that measures roughly a metre across. Our stage does not need 1,000 square feet of haze — it needs a thin drift confined to an area a fraction of that size, and the standard SmokeNINJA’s coverage floods it several times over from a single burst. We also do not need Bluetooth pairing or DMX control; the handheld remote that ships in the Full Kit already lets us trigger a burst mid-composition without touching the set, which is the only “wireless” feature this hobby actually requires. Unless you are planning to branch into event or studio video work where the haze needs to blanket an entire room continuously, the money saved by skipping the Pro kit is better spent on LEGO.

Real-World Performance: Three Weeks Behind the Same Diorama

The single biggest practical win is the remote trigger. Every other atmosphere trick we have tried — waving a hand fan near dry ice cubes, misting water into a beam of light — requires physically reaching into frame, which means re-checking focus and composition after every attempt. The SmokeNINJA’s included remote fires a burst from across the room, so the diorama itself never moves between the “before” and “during” shots. For a stage that has already been lit, focused, and framed exactly how you want it, that is worth more than any single spec on the page.

Battery life across a typical evening shoot has been a non-issue — a full charge over USB-C comfortably outlasts a two-hour session covering multiple setups. The one real friction point is the 60-second burst cap: on a session where we are chasing a very specific pooling pattern and burning through several attempts back-to-back, the cooldown between bursts is the moment you actually notice you are using a budget-tier device rather than a professional fog rig. It is a minor tax, not a dealbreaker — start the next composition change during the cooldown and it barely registers.

Indoors So Far, Outdoors Next

Every photo in this review, and every LEGO shot on this site that uses the SmokeNINJA, was taken indoors on our studio stage, where the air is still and the fog behaves exactly as advertised. We have deliberately not made any outdoor claims here, because we have not tested it outdoors yet — a stray breeze that would do nothing to a studio’s still air could scatter a fine haze in seconds outside. Outdoor toy photography is next on our list precisely because of how well the indoor results have gone, and we will update this review with real outdoor results once we have them rather than guessing.

Does the PMI SmokeNINJA actually use dry ice?

No, despite the name of the mode. The SmokeNINJA never touches frozen CO2 — it runs the same water-based Cloud Formula fluid (vegetable glycerin and propylene glycol) through a dedicated tube-and-sponge nozzle that lays the output down low instead of releasing it into the air. The result looks remarkably like real dry ice fog pooling across a surface, which is exactly why it is the single most useful effect for tabletop toy photography.

Is the PMI SmokeNINJA safe to use around LEGO sets and minifigures?

Yes, with one caveat. PMI’s Cloud Formula fluid is food-grade, odorless and SGS-certified safe, so the fog itself is not a concern. The dry ice mode does leave a thin, slightly tacky film wherever it pools, so wipe down bricks and minifigure faces afterward rather than packing a set away straight after a shoot.

Do I need the SmokeNINJA PRO Hazer Kit for LEGO and toy photography?

No. The PRO Hazer Kit’s upgrades — a Bluetooth haze nozzle rated for 1,000 sq ft, a 3-minute continuous burst, and DMX control — solve a room-scale problem for events and video shoots. A LEGO diorama is a roughly 1m x 1.4m tabletop stage, which the standard SmokeNINJA’s fog and haze already fill several times over. Save the difference and buy the standard Full Kit.

How long does one PMI SmokeNINJA session actually last?

Each burst runs up to 60 seconds before the unit needs a short cooldown, and a single 100ml bottle of Cloud Formula fluid is rated for roughly 200 minutes of total output at around 0.5ml per minute. In practice that is dozens of shoots before a refill, though the 60-second burst cap does mean pacing your shutter clicks between recharges on a longer session.
